The DYPIS Economics and Business Leadership
Forum is a student led initiative to invite leading
businessmen, CEO’s, CFO’s, Bankers, Economists to share
their views with senior school students (Grades 9 & 11) on
aspects such as – impact of government policies on business,
challenges facing the corporate world, economic progress
with social development, future plans for growth/
diversification etc.
This forum provides an ideal platform for students to understand the corporate and economic environment more effectively and also see the real world applications of the theories they learn in the classroom.
